What’s the average hourly rate for plumbers in Wiltshire?

Most Wiltshire plumbers charge between £40-£100 per hour. Emergency call-outs after 6pm or weekends cost more. Smaller towns often have cheaper rates than Salisbury’s city centre rates.

Hourly rates vary based on experience and location. Newly qualified plumbers might charge £40-£60 per hour. Experienced plumbers with excellent reviews often charge £70-£100 per hour. Emergency call-outs typically add 20-50% to standard rates. Some plumbers charge a fixed call-out fee instead, usually £60-£120, then hourly rates after that.

How much do basic plumbing jobs cost?

Simple repairs like fixing leaky taps usually cost £80-£150 total. Unblocking drains runs £100-£250 depending on severity. Replacing washers or fixing toilets costs £60-£120 per job.

These basic jobs normally take under an hour. You’ll often pay the call-out fee plus minimal labour costs. Parts are usually cheap for simple jobs, sometimes under £20. If multiple issues exist, plumbers might give discounts for doing jobs together. Getting quotes from three local plumbers helps you compare fairly.

What should I expect to pay for boiler repairs and installation?

Boiler repair costs range from £150-£400 for most jobs. New boiler installation typically costs £3,000-£5,000 fitted. Annual servicing costs around £100-£200 in Wiltshire.

Repair costs depend on what’s broken. Replacing a broken part might cost £200-£300 total. Full boiler replacements are major investments but last 10-15 years. You’ll get better deals by booking maintenance before winter. Many Wiltshire plumbers offer boiler cover packages with annual servicing included. Combi boilers generally cost less than system boilers.

Are emergency plumber costs higher in Wiltshire?

Yes, emergency plumbing definitely costs more. Out-of-hours call-outs add £50-£100 to your bill. Burst pipes at midnight will cost significantly more than daytime repairs.

Most plumbers charge premium rates for evenings, weekends and bank holidays. Some charge double their standard rates for emergencies. You’ll pay for their time getting to you quickly. Prevention saves money, so fix small leaks immediately. Having a plumber’s number saved before emergencies happen helps. Many Wiltshire plumbers offer 24/7 emergency services.

How can I save money on plumbing costs?

Book plumbing work during weekday mornings for the best rates. Get written quotes from three plumbers before deciding. Group several small jobs together for one visit. Maintain your system regularly to prevent expensive emergencies. Fix problems early before they become expensive repairs.

Regular maintenance prevents costly breakdowns. A £100 annual boiler service stops £500 emergency repairs. Clear drains regularly to avoid blockages. Insulate pipes in winter to prevent freezing damage. Keep radiators bled and systems flushed.

Q: Do Wiltshire plumbers charge for quotes?
Most plumbers provide free quotes, though some charge £25-£50 for detailed surveys. Always ask before they visit.

Q: What’s included in a boiler service?
Services include safety checks, cleaning, pressure testing and replacing worn parts. This typically costs £100-£200.

Q: How long do emergency plumbers take to arrive?
Most aim for 1-2 hours in Wiltshire towns. Rural areas might take longer depending on distance.

Q: Should I use a Gas Safe registered plumber?
Yes, always use Gas Safe registered engineers for boiler work. It’s a legal requirement and safer.

Q: Can I negotiate plumbing prices?
You can ask for discounts on larger jobs or bundle work together. Most plumbers will discuss their rates.
